What is Prosperity Resources EV-to-OCF?

Prosperity Resources ASX:PSP EV-to-OCF is -10.57 as of Jul. 24, 2026. The stock has 4 warning signs investors should review.

EV-to-OCF is calculated as enterprise value divided by its cash flow from operations. As of today, Prosperity Resources's Enterprise Value is A$1.57 Mil. Prosperity Resources's Cash Flow from Operations for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Jun. 2016 was A$-0.15 Mil. Therefore, Prosperity Resources's EV-to-OCF for today is -10.57.

Enterprise Value is used because it is a more complete measure in reflecting how much an investor pays when buying a company. Cash Flow from Operations is an important financial metric because it represents the cash generated from operating activities at a company's disposal. Companies with a low EV-to-OCF ratio, combined with a strong balance sheet are generally considered as undervalued.

Prosperity Resources Business Description

Prosperity Resources Limited (PSP) is an exploration company for gold and iron ore in the Murchison greenstone belt of Western Australia and copper/gold in the Tennant Creek Goldfield of Northern Territory.
